Hi,

Am Mittwoch, 20. Mai 2009 22:29:42 schrieb Bob Copeland:
> I'm definitely interested in seeing rfkill gpio support getting in,
> it's overdue. So I say repost it and we can fasttrack that. Digging
> up your last patchset was already on my todo list.
Here we go. I attached a patch (against wireless-testing) which represents my
latest work on RFKILL support for ath5k. It still lacks testing with a real
physical rfkill switch (for I don't have one with my NC10) but everything else
(SW rfkill) works fine after testing various scenarios. Furthermore I think I
addressed all remarks in the last review by Bob Copeland.

Regards,

Toby

Subject: [PATCH] ath5k: added initial RFKILL support

This patch introduces initial RFKILL support for the ath5k driver.
All RFKILL related code is separated into newly created rfkill.c.

Changes to existing code are minimal:

- added a new data structure ath5k_rfkill to the ath5k_softc structure
- new function ath5k_eeprom_read_rfkill() for retrieving RFKILL related
parameters from EEPROM
- inserted calls to init/deinit routines for both the SW and HW part of
RFKILL support
- ath5k_intr() has been extended to handle AR5K_INT_GPIO interrupts

+
+#include "base.h"
+
+
+static inline void ath5k_rfkill_disable(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 ATH5K_DBG(sc, ATH5K_DEBUG_ANY, "rfkill disable (gpio:%d polarity:%d)\n",
+ sc->rf_kill.gpio, sc->rf_kill.polarity);
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io_output(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io);
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io, !sc->rf_kill.polarity);
+}
+
+
+static inline void ath5k_rfkill_enable(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 ATH5K_DBG(sc, ATH5K_DEBUG_ANY, "rfkill enable (gpio:%d polarity:%d)\n",
+ sc->rf_kill.gpio, sc->rf_kill.polarity);
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io_output(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io);
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io, sc->rf_kill.polarity);
+}
+
+static inline void ath5k_rfkill_set_intr(struct ath5k_softc *sc, bool enable)
+{
+ struct ath5k_hw *ah = sc->ah;
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io_input(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io);
+ ah->ah_gpio[0] = ath5k_hw_get_gpio(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io);
+ ath5k_hw_set_gpio_intr(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io, enable ?
+ !!ah->ah_gpio[0] : !ah->ah_gpio[0]);
+}
+
+static void
+ath5k_radio_enable(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 ath5k_init(sc);
+
+ ieee80211_wake_queues(sc->hw);
+}
+
+
+static void
+ath5k_radio_disable(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 ieee80211_stop_queues(sc->hw);
+
+ /* shutdown hardware */
+ ath5k_stop_hw(sc);
+}
+
+
+static bool
+ath5k_is_rfkill_set(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 /* configuring GPIO for input for some reason disables rfkill */
+ /*ath5k_hw_set_gpio_input(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io);*/
+ return ath5k_hw_get_gpio(sc->ah, sc->rf_kill.gpio) ==
+ sc->rf_kill.polarity;
+}
+
+
+static void
+ath5k_tasklet_rfkill_toggle(unsigned long data)
+{
+ struct ath5k_softc *sc = (void *)data;
+ bool radio_on;
+
+ mutex_lock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+
+ radio_on = !ath5k_is_rfkill_set(sc);
+
+ /*
+ * enable/disable radio only when there is a
+ * state change in RF switch
+ */
+ if (radio_on == !!(s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ED)) {
+ enum rfkill_state state;
+
+ if (s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ED) {
+ state = radio_on ? RFKILL_STATE_SOFT_BLOCKED
+ : RFKILL_STATE_HARD_BLOCKED;
+ } else if (radio_on) {
+ ath5k_radio_enable(sc);
+ state = RFKILL_STATE_UNBLOCKED;
+ } else {
+ ath5k_radio_disable(sc);
+ state = RFKILL_STATE_HARD_BLOCKED;
+ }
+
+ if (state == RFKILL_STATE_HARD_BLOCKED)
+ sc->rf_kill.flags |= 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ED;
+ else
+ sc->rf_kill.flags &= ~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ED;
+
+ rfkill_force_state(sc->rf_kill.rfkill, state);
+ }
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+
+}
+
+
+/* s/w rfkill handler */
+static int
+ath5k_rfkill_soft_toggle(void *data, enum rfkill_state state)
+{
+ struct ath5k_softc *sc = data;
+ mutex_lock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 /* RFKILL framework might call this toggle callback even if HW is
+ not started (i.e. interface not up) - depending on the current
+ SW RFKILL state this could cause calling ath5k_radio_disable()
+ leading to kernel panic due to un-initialized HW state */
+ if (!(s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_STARTED)) {
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 return -EINVAL;
+ }
+
+ switch (state) {
+ case RFKILL_STATE_SOFT_BLOCKED:
+ if (!(sc->rf_kill.flags & (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ED |
+ 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ED)))
+ ath5k_radio_disable(sc);
+ sc->rf_kill.flags |= 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ED;
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 return 0;
+ case RFKILL_STATE_UNBLOCKED:
+ if ((s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ED)) {
+ sc->rf_kill.flags &= ~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ED;
+ if (s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ED) {
+ ATH5K_ERR(sc, "Can't turn on the"
+ "radio as it is disabled by h/w\n");
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 return -EBUSY;
+ }
+ ath5k_radio_enable(sc);
+ }
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 return 0;
+ default:
+ break;
+ }
+ mutex_unlock(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+ return -EINVAL;
+}
+
+
+/* Init s/w rfkill */
+int
+ath5k_rfkill_init(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 int err;
+
+ mutex_init(&sc->rf_kill.lock);
+
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ill = rfkill_allocate(wiphy_dev(sc->hw->wiphy),
+ RFKILL_TYPE_WLAN);
+ if (!sc->rf_kill.rfkill) {
+ ATH5K_ERR(sc, "Failed to allocate rfkill\n");
+ return -ENOMEM;
+ }
+
+ snprintf(sc->rf_kill.rfkill_name, sizeof(sc->rf_kill.rfkill_name),
+ "ath5k-%s:rfkill", wiphy_name(sc->hw->wiphy));
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ill->name = sc->rf_kill.rfkill_name;
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ill->data = sc;
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ill->toggle_radio = ath5k_rfkill_soft_toggle;
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ill->state = RFKILL_STATE_UNBLOCKED;
+
+ err = rfkill_register(sc->rf_kill.rfkill);
+ if (err) {
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ill = NULL;
+ return -1;
+ }
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+
+/* Deinitialize s/w rfkill */
+void
+ath5k_rfkill_deinit(struct ath5k_softc *sc)
+{
+ if (sc->rf_kill.rfkill != NULL) {
+ rfkill_unregister(sc->rf_kill.rfkill);
+ sc->rf_kill.rfkill = NULL;
+ }
+}
+
+
+void
+ath5k_rfkill_hw_start(struct ath5k_hw *ah)
+{
+ struct ath5k_softc *sc = ah->ah_sc;
+
+ if ((s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_STARTED) ||
+ (s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_SW_BLOCKED))
+ return;
+
+ /* read rfkill GPIO configuration from EEPROM */
+ ath5k_eeprom_read_rfkill(ah, &sc->rf_kill.gpio, &sc->rf_kill.polarity);
+
+ tasklet_init(&sc->rf_kill.toggleq, ath5k_tasklet_rfkill_toggle,
+ (unsigned long)sc);
+
+ if (!(s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_BLOCKED))
+ ath5k_rfkill_disable(sc);
+
+ /* enable interrupt for rfkill switch */
+ if (AR5K_EEPROM_HDR_RFKILL(ah->ah_capabilities.cap_eeprom.ee_header)) {
+ ath5k_rfkill_set_intr(sc, true);
+ }
+
+ sc->rf_kill.flags |= 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_STARTED;
+}
+
+
+void
+ath5k_rfkill_hw_stop(struct ath5k_hw *ah)
+{
+ struct ath5k_softc *sc = ah->ah_sc;
+
+ if (sc->rf_kill.flags & 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_STARTED) {
+ /* disable interrupt for rfkill switch */
+ if (AR5K_EEPROM_HDR_RFKILL(
+ ah->ah_capabilities.cap_eeprom.ee_header)) {
+ ath5k_rfkill_set_intr(sc, false);
+ }
+
+ tasklet_kill(&sc->rf_kill.toggleq);
+
+ /* enable RFKILL when stopping HW so Wifi LED is turned off */
+ ath5k_rfkill_enable(sc);
+
+ sc->rf_kill.flags &= ~ATH5K_RFKILL_FLAG_HW_STARTED;
+ }
+}
+
